Denver Broncos: TimTebow in... Kyle Orton out? It's Tim Tebow time for the remainder of the season whether Kyle Orton likes the situation or not. Orton said he was informed by the Denver Broncos that the rookie will start not only Sunday against Houston, but in the season finale the following week when San Diego visits Invesco Field.

Denver Broncos turn tables on Kansas City Chiefs 49-29 Kyle Orton threw a career-high four touchdown passes and Knowshon Moreno had his first 100-yard rushing performance as the Denver Broncos beat the Kansas City Chiefs 49-29 on Sunday in their highest-scoring game in 47 years. Full Story

Bolder Boulder: Ethiopian men finish 1-2-3 in elite race "Sost gua de nya moch" translated from Ethiopian means "three friends." Lelisa Desisa, Tilahun Regassa and Tadese Tola provided, perhaps, the most memorable and sportsmanlike finish to the Bolder Boulder professional men's race in history Monday when they ran three-abreast into Folsom Field holding hands.
